Just thought I should add this as well
Year Make/Model 0-60 1/4
--------------------------------------------------------------------------
1990 Subaru Legacy LS 10.5 17.4
1991 Subaru Legacy Sport Sedan 8.5 16.0
1995 Subaru Legacy L Wagon 10.9 17.7
1996 Subaru Legacy Outback 9.8 17.4
1997 Subaru Legacy Outback Ltd. 9.1 17.0
1995 BMW M3 6.2 14.6
1995 BMW M3 Lightweight 5.3 13.9
1996 BMW M3 Automatic 6.7 15.3
1996 BMW M3 Luxury 6.6 14.9
1997 BMW M3 Sedan 5.5 14.0
1998 BMW M3 Sedan 5.5 14.0
Coutresy of http://www.angelfire.com/pa3/ford/performance1.htm
